Penetrant Inspection To Cone Crusher Wear Parts

2

One of the most valuable tools in the arsenal of cone crusher maintenance is penetrant inspection. This process is used to detect surface-breaking defects in materials, such as cracks or porosity, and can help identify potential problems that may not be visible to the naked eye. Here is how penetrant inspection works and why it is important for cone crusher wear parts.
The penetrant inspection process involves the following steps:
1. Cleaning: The component being inspected is carefully cleaned and degreased to remove any contaminants that may interfere with the inspection.
2. Penetrant application: A fluorescent or colored penetrant is applied to the surface of the component and allowed to dwell for a specified time to ensure it has time to penetrate any surface defects.
3. Dwell time: The penetrant is left on the surface for a predetermined time to ensure that it can reach any cracks or defects.
4. Penetrant removal: The excess penetrant is removed from the surface of the component using a solvent or water wash.
5. Developer application: A developer is applied to the surface of the component, which highlights any surface-breaking defects by drawing the penetrant from the defect to the surface.
6. Inspection: The inspected component is examined under ultraviolet or visible light to detect any surface defects that may be present.
The information gained from penetrant inspection can be used to identify potential issues with the cone crusher wear parts. By detecting surface defects early, maintenance teams can address the issue before it becomes a bigger problem that could lead to costly repairs or downtime. Regular penetrant inspection can also help identify patterns of wear and tear that can help inform future maintenance and replacement schedules.
In conclusion, penetrant inspection is a valuable tool in the maintenance of cone crusher wear parts. By detecting surface defects early, maintenance teams can address issues before they become major problems, increasing the efficiency of the crushing operation and reducing costs associated with downtime and repairs. Regular penetrant inspection should be part of an overall maintenance plan to ensure the long-term efficient operation of cone crushers.
